How to Make Buffalo Chicken Mozzarella Sticks
Making Buffalo Chicken Mozzarella Sticks is straightforward and fun. Here’s how to do it:
Ingredients:
- 2 cups Shredded Chicken (Use store-bought rotisserie chicken or cook and shred fresh chicken.)
- 1/2 cup Buffalo Sauce (Adjust to your preferred spice level.)
- 1 cup Mozzarella Cheese (Fresh or low-moisture mozzarella works best.)
- 1 cup All-Purpose Flour (This forms the first layer of breading.)
- 2 large Eggs (Essential for binding the breadcrumbs.)
- 1 cup Panko Breadcrumbs (Preferred for a light, crispy coat.)
- 2 cups Cooking Oil (Use oils with a high smoke point.)
- 1/2 cup Dipping Sauces (Serve with blue cheese or ranch.)
Directions:
- Prepare the Chicken Mixture: In a mixing bowl, combine the shredded chicken and buffalo sauce. Mix well.
- Form the Cheese Sticks: Take a piece of mozzarella cheese and wrap a small amount of the chicken mixture around it. Make sure to cover it completely. Repeat for the remaining cheese sticks.
- Bread the Sticks: Set up three bowls: one with flour, one with beaten eggs, and one with panko breadcrumbs. Dip each chicken-wrapped cheese stick first in flour, then in egg, and finally coat it with panko breadcrumbs.
- Heat Oil: In a deep pan, heat the cooking oil over medium heat until it’s hot.
- Fry the Sticks: Carefully place the breaded sticks into the hot oil. Fry them for about 3-4 minutes or until they turn golden brown.
- Drain and Serve: Once cooked, remove the sticks from the oil and let them drain on paper towels.
How to Serve Buffalo Chicken Mozzarella Sticks
Buffalo Chicken Mozzarella Sticks are best served hot. Pair them with blue cheese or ranch dip for a delicious contrast to their spicy flavor. You can also sprinkle some chopped green onions or parsley on top for extra color and flavor.
How to Store Buffalo Chicken Mozzarella Sticks
If you have leftovers (though unlikely!), store the cooled mozzarella sticks in an airtight container in the fridge. They will last for about 2-3 days. To reheat, put them in the oven or air fryer to regain that crispy texture.
Tips to Make Buffalo Chicken Mozzarella Sticks
- Make sure the oil is hot enough before frying to ensure a crispy exterior.
- If you want an extra spicy kick, add more buffalo sauce to the chicken mixture.
- Use fresh mozzarella for a gooey, melty center.
Variation
Feel free to switch up the fillings. For a milder option, try using BBQ sauce instead of buffalo sauce. You can also substitute the mozzarella with other cheeses like cheddar or pepper jack for a different flavor.
FAQs
Q: Can I bake these mozzarella sticks instead of frying?
A: Yes! For a healthier option, you can bake them at 400°F (200°C) for about 15-20 minutes until they are golden brown.
Q: Can I make these ahead of time?
A: Absolutely! You can prepare the sticks ahead and store them in the freezer. Just fry them when you’re ready to serve.
Q: What’s the best hot sauce to use?
A: Any good quality buffalo sauce will do! Choose one that matches your preferred spice level for the best flavor.
